建築物出入口之地墊外框設置施作方法 Building mats and floor mats

本發明係有關於一種建築物出入口之地墊外框設置施作方法創新,尤指可不侷限凹陷區之尺寸大小,且無須修復建築物在外地面之完成面,即可達到施作尺寸準確、縮短施作工時及有效降低製造成本之功效者。 The invention relates to an innovative method for setting the outer frame of a floor mat of a building entrance and exit, in particular to limit the size of the recessed area, and without repairing the finished surface of the outer surface of the building, the size of the application can be accurately and shortened. The person who works and reduces the cost of manufacturing.

按,習知於建築物出入口進行地墊外框之設置時,通常先於建築物在外地面設置邊框,待邊框設置後,再進行在外地面之石材或磁磚鋪設施作工程,待石材或磁磚完成鋪設後,再於邊框內設置地墊,藉以完成地墊之設置。 According to the conventional setting of the floor mat of the building entrance and exit, the frame is usually placed on the outer floor of the building. After the frame is set, the stone or tile shop on the outer floor is used for engineering, waiting for stone or magnetic. After the bricks are laid, the floor mats are placed in the frame to complete the setting of the mats.

然,上述習知施作工程先於建築物在外地面設置邊框時,該建築物在外地面上並無任何可供作為基準之量測點,如此不但增加邊框設置時之困難度,更容易造成邊框無法準確設置於所需之位置處;另當先設置邊框後,亦使石材或磁磚於鋪設時必須配合邊框之位置而予以裁切,徒增無謂之施作工時,且於進行石材或磁磚之鋪設施作工程時,時有與邊框尺寸不合之瑕疵狀況產生,導致邊框必須重新製造,連帶造成現場施作之不便與製造成本之耗費。 However, when the above-mentioned conventional application works before the building is set on the outer ground, the building does not have any measuring points on the outer ground which can be used as a reference. This not only increases the difficulty of setting the frame, but also makes the frame more likely to be caused. It can't be accurately set at the desired position; in addition, when the frame is set first, the stone or tile must be cut when it is laid, and the position of the frame must be cut to increase the unnecessary working time, and the stone or magnetic When the brick shop is used for engineering, there is a situation that does not match the size of the frame, which causes the frame to be remanufactured, which causes the inconvenience of the site and the cost of manufacturing.

本發明之主要目的,在於可不侷限凹陷區之尺寸大小,且無須修復建築物在外地面之完成面,即可達到施作尺寸準確、縮短施作工時及有效降低製造成本之功效。 The main object of the present invention is that the size of the recessed area can be determined without limitation, and the effect of accurately dimensioning, shortening the working time and effectively reducing the manufacturing cost can be achieved without repairing the finished surface of the building on the outer ground.

為達上述目的,本發明係一種建築物出入口之地墊外框設置施作方法,其包含有下列步驟: In order to achieve the above object, the present invention is a floor mat outer frame setting application method for a building entrance and exit, which comprises the following steps:

步驟一:於建築物在外地面之完成面預留欲設置地墊之凹陷區,該凹陷區內係設有落水管。 Step 1: Reserve a recessed area where the floor mat is to be placed on the finished surface of the building, and a downpipe is provided in the recessed area.

步驟二:量測凹陷區之實際尺寸。 Step 2: Measure the actual size of the recessed area.

步驟三:針對量測後之凹陷區裁切相對應尺寸之邊框。 Step 3: Cut the frame of the corresponding size for the depressed area after the measurement.

步驟四:將裁切後之邊框組裝固設於凹陷區頂部周緣,且使邊框頂端與建築物在外地面之完成面齊平,再於凹陷區內裝設與落水管連通之水平導水單元,且使水平導水單元之頂緣與邊框底部齊平。 Step 4: Fix the cut frame to the top edge of the recessed area, and make the top of the frame flush with the finished surface of the building on the outer ground, and then install a horizontal water guiding unit connected with the downpipe in the recessed area, and The top edge of the horizontal water guiding unit is flush with the bottom of the frame.

步驟五:以水泥填充於凹陷區內,且使水泥與邊框底部及水平導水單元之頂緣齊平,進而將邊框與水平導水單元予以固定。 Step 5: Fill the recessed area with cement, and make the cement flush with the bottom edge of the frame and the top edge of the horizontal water guiding unit, and then fix the frame and the horizontal water guiding unit.

步驟六:待水泥乾涸形成地面後,再於邊框內設置地墊。 Step 6: After the cement is dried to form the ground, the floor mat is placed in the frame.

於本發明之一實施例中,該步驟四係利用各高度調整單元調整並固定邊框之高度後,並以水泥塗佈於高度調整單元與凹陷區之接觸面,而將邊框組裝固設於凹陷區頂部周緣。 In an embodiment of the present invention, the fourth step is to adjust and fix the height of the frame by using the height adjusting unit, and apply the cement to the contact surface of the height adjusting unit and the recessed area, and fix the frame to the recess. The top of the area.

於本發明之一實施例中,該水平導水單元係包括有一端與落水管連通之ㄩ型框、及一活動設於ㄩ型框內之止擋件, 當設置地墊時,先將ㄩ型框與止擋件一併設於凹陷區以水泥填充固定後,再將止擋件移除。 In an embodiment of the invention, the horizontal water guiding unit comprises a ㄩ-shaped frame having one end connected to the downpipe, and a stop member disposed in the ㄩ-shaped frame. When the floor mat is set, the ㄩ-shaped frame and the stopper are first placed in the recessed area to be fixed by cement, and then the stopper is removed.

請先參閱「第一~五圖」所示,係分別為本發明步驟一之示意圖、本發明步驟三中之邊框分解示意圖、本發明步驟四之示意圖、本發明步驟四中之水平導水單元分解示意圖以及本發明步驟五與步驟六之施作示意圖。如圖所示:本發明一種建築物出入口之地墊外框設置施作方法,其至少包含有下列步驟: Please refer to the first to fifth figures, which are respectively a schematic diagram of the first step of the present invention, a schematic diagram of the frame decomposition in the third step of the present invention, a schematic diagram of the fourth step of the present invention, and a horizontal water-conducting unit decomposition in the fourth step of the present invention. The schematic diagram and the schematic diagram of the steps 5 and 6 of the present invention are shown. As shown in the figure: a method for constructing a floor mat of a building entrance and exit of the present invention comprises at least the following steps:

步驟一:於建築物在外地面之完成面1預留欲設置地墊5之凹陷區11,該凹陷區11內係設有落水管12,而該落水管12所設之位置視實際施工所需而定(如第一圖所示)。 Step 1: The recessed area 11 of the floor mat 5 is reserved on the finished surface 1 of the outer floor of the building. The recessed area 11 is provided with a down pipe 12, and the position of the down pipe 12 is determined according to actual construction requirements. (as shown in the first figure).

步驟二:量測凹陷區11之實際尺寸(例如凹陷區11 之長度、寬度、高度或其它對應之所需尺寸)。 Step 2: Measure the actual size of the recessed area 11 (for example, the recessed area 11 Length, width, height or other corresponding required size).

步驟三:針對量測後之凹陷區11裁切相對應尺寸之邊框2,該邊框2係包括有至少四個以兩端相對接之框條21、分別設於各框條21相對接位置處之固定板22、及多數分別設於各框條21外側底部之高度調整單元23(如第二圖所示),於裁切時,係配合凹陷區11之實際尺寸,且將各框條21先進行組裝,比對尺寸無誤後再予以拆解運送至施工處進行裁切,而高度調整單元23則依所需之數量而定。 Step 3: cutting the corresponding size of the frame 2 for the recessed area 11 after the measurement, the frame 2 includes at least four frame strips 21 opposite to each other, and respectively disposed at the opposite positions of the frame strips 21 The fixing plate 22 and the plurality of height adjusting units 23 (shown in the second figure) respectively disposed at the outer bottoms of the frame strips 21 are matched with the actual size of the recessed area 11 during cutting, and each frame strip 21 is The assembly is carried out first, and the dimensions are correct, and then disassembled and transported to the construction site for cutting, and the height adjusting unit 23 is determined according to the required quantity.

步驟四:將裁切後之邊框2以其各框條21組裝固設於凹陷區11頂部周緣,且利用各高度調整單元23調整並固定邊框2之高度後,並以水泥24塗佈於高度調整單元23與凹陷區11之接觸面,而將邊框2組裝固設於凹陷區11頂部周緣,且使邊框2頂端與建築物在外地面之完成面1齊平,再於凹陷區11內裝設與落水管12連通之水平導水單元3,而該水平導水單元3係以水平方式呈斜向設於凹陷區11內(如第三圖所示),且使水平導水單元3之頂緣與邊框2底部齊平,該水平導水單元3係包括有一中空框體31、多數設於中空框體31頂面之落水孔32、及多數設於中空框體31底部之腳架33(如第四圖所示),於實際組裝時,係利用其底部之腳架33進行高度之調整,且使水平導水單元3之中空框體31頂緣與邊框2底部齊平,令地面不須形成涉水坡度。 Step 4: The cut frame 2 is assembled and fixed on the top periphery of the recessed area 11 by the frame strips 21, and the height of the frame 2 is adjusted and fixed by the height adjusting units 23, and is applied to the height by the cement 24. The contact surface of the adjusting unit 23 and the recessed area 11 is assembled, and the frame 2 is assembled and fixed on the top periphery of the recessed area 11, and the top end of the frame 2 is flush with the finished surface 1 of the building on the outer ground, and then installed in the recessed area 11. a horizontal water guiding unit 3 connected to the down pipe 12, and the horizontal water guiding unit 3 is obliquely disposed in the recessed area 11 in a horizontal manner (as shown in the third figure), and the top edge of the horizontal water guiding unit 3 and the frame 2 are The horizontal water guiding unit 3 includes a hollow frame 31, a plurality of water holes 32 disposed on the top surface of the hollow frame 31, and a plurality of legs 33 disposed at the bottom of the hollow frame 31 (as shown in the fourth figure). In the actual assembly, the height of the frame 33 is adjusted by the bottom stand 33, and the top edge of the hollow frame 31 of the horizontal water guiding unit 3 is flush with the bottom of the frame 2, so that the ground does not need to form a wading slope.

步驟五:以水泥4填充於凹陷區11內,且使水泥4與邊框2底部及水平導水單元3之頂緣齊平,進而將邊框2與水平導水單元3予以固定。 Step 5: Filling the recessed area 11 with the cement 4, and making the cement 4 flush with the bottom of the frame 2 and the top edge of the horizontal water guiding unit 3, thereby fixing the frame 2 and the horizontal water guiding unit 3.

步驟六:待水泥4乾涸形成地面後,再於邊框2內設置地墊5,其中該地墊5係包括有多數個長條框體51、分別設於各長條框體51底部兩側且抵靠於地面之緩衝墊條511、分別活動嵌設於各長條框體51頂面之踏條52、多數分別貫穿結合各長條框體51之連接鋼索53、及分別套設於連接鋼索53上且位於各長條框體51間之襯墊54(如第五圖所示),而各長條框體51係與水平導水單元3成交叉狀,且該襯墊54係使各長條框體51間形成有間隙,以致帶進之泥沙與污水可落入中空框體31頂面之落水孔32內,再自落水管12予以排出。 Step 6: After the cement 4 is dry to form the ground, the floor mat 5 is further disposed in the frame 2, wherein the floor mat 5 includes a plurality of strip frames 51 respectively disposed on the bottom sides of each strip frame 51 and a cushioning strip 511 that abuts against the ground, a treadpet 52 that is respectively affixed to the top surface of each of the elongated frame bodies 51, and a plurality of connecting cables 53 that are respectively connected to the respective elongated frame bodies 51, and are respectively sleeved on the connecting cable A pad 54 (shown in FIG. 5) between each of the elongated frames 51, and each of the elongated frames 51 is intersected with the horizontal water guiding unit 3, and the pad 54 is made long. A gap is formed between the strip frames 51 so that the incoming sediment and sewage can fall into the water drop hole 32 in the top surface of the hollow frame 31, and then discharged from the down pipe 12.

再請參閱「第六與七圖」所示,係分別為本發明另一水平導水單元之立體分解示意圖與本發明另一水平導水單元之裝設剖面狀態示意圖。如圖所示:本發明之水平導水單元3除了上述所揭之型態外,亦可為本實施例之型態,其不同之處在於,該水平導水單元3a係包括有一端與落水管12連通之ㄩ型框34a、及一活動設於ㄩ型框34a內之止擋件35a,當地墊5設置時,先將ㄩ型框34a與止擋件35a一併設於凹陷區11以水泥4填充固定後,再將止擋件35a移除,最後於邊框2內設置地墊5,藉以符合不同之施作方法。 Referring to the sixth and seventh figures, respectively, it is a schematic exploded view of another horizontal water guiding unit of the present invention and a schematic sectional view of another horizontal water guiding unit of the present invention. As shown in the figure, the horizontal water guiding unit 3 of the present invention may be in the form of the present embodiment in addition to the above-mentioned type, except that the horizontal water guiding unit 3a includes one end connected to the down pipe 12 The frame 34a and the stopper 35a are disposed in the frame 34a. When the local pad 5 is disposed, the frame 34a and the stopper 35a are firstly disposed in the recess 11 to be fixed by the cement 4. After that, the stopper 35a is removed, and finally the floor mat 5 is disposed in the frame 2, thereby conforming to different application methods.
